-
公开(公告)号:US12125144B2
公开(公告)日:2024-10-22
申请号:US18480304
申请日:2023-10-03
Applicant: QUALCOMM Incorporated
Inventor: Meng-Lin Wu , Chung-Chi Tsai , An Chen
CPC classification number: G06T17/205 , G06T3/20 , G06T3/40 , G06T3/60 , G06T7/11 , G06T7/50 , G06T19/20 , G06T2219/2016
Abstract: Systems and techniques are described herein for modifying the scale and/or position of objects in images. For instance, a system can obtain a two-dimensional (2D) input image from a camera and a three-dimensional (3D) representation of the 2D input image. The system can further determine a first portion of the 3D representation of the 2D input image corresponding to a target object in the 2D input image. The system can adjust a pose of the first portion of the 3D representation of the 2D input image corresponding to the target object. The system can further generate a 2D output image having a modified version of the target object based on the adjusted pose of the first portion of the 3D representation of the 2D input image corresponding to the target object to be output on a display.
-
公开(公告)号:US20240346622A1
公开(公告)日:2024-10-17
申请号:US18647503
申请日:2024-04-26
Applicant: Supercell Oy
Inventor: Markus Pasula , Jaakko Iisalo
CPC classification number: G06T3/60 , G06T3/20 , G06T2200/24
Abstract: Disclosed is a method for rendering a user interface (200, 300, 400, 500, 600, 700), the method comprising providing a digital map (206, 306, 406, 506, 606, 706), the digital map comprising a first area (208, 408, 5 508, 608, 708) surrounding at least partly a target area (212, 412, 512, 612, 712), defining a point of rotation (516) on digital map, providing locator co-ordinates in respect to digital map, rendering, on user interface, provided locator co-ordinates (210, 410, 510, 610, 710) within first area of digital map and rotating, about point of rotation, digital map to align target area in a predetermined direction (r) with respect to user interface. Disclosed also is a computing device (204, 304, 404, 504, 604, 704) for rendering a user interface on a display (202, 302, 402, 502, 602, 702) thereof.
-
公开(公告)号:US20240249379A1
公开(公告)日:2024-07-25
申请号:US18628471
申请日:2024-04-05
Applicant: Apple Inc.
Inventor: May-Li KHOE , Avi E. CIEPLINSKI , David Joshua HART
IPC: G06T3/20 , G06T3/04 , G06T7/11 , H04N23/611 , H04N23/62 , H04N23/63 , H04N25/443
CPC classification number: G06T3/20 , G06T3/04 , G06T7/11 , H04N23/611 , H04N23/62 , H04N23/63 , H04N25/443 , G06T2207/20132
Abstract: Electronic devices are often equipped with a camera for capturing video content and/or a display for displaying video content. However, amateur users often capture video content without regard to composition, framing, or camera movement, resulting in video content that can be jarring or confusing to viewers. There is a need to automate the processing and presentation of video content in an aesthetically pleasing manner. The embodiments described herein provide a method of automatically cropping video content for presentation on a display.
-
公开(公告)号:US12020377B2
公开(公告)日:2024-06-25
申请号:US18195012
申请日:2023-05-09
Applicant: Snap Inc.
Inventor: Samuel Edward Hare , Andrew James McPhee , Daniel Moreno , Kyle Goodrich
IPC: G06T17/20 , G06T3/20 , G06T3/40 , G06T7/20 , G06T7/246 , G06T11/60 , G06T13/20 , G06T15/00 , G06T15/04 , G06T19/00 , G06T19/20
CPC classification number: G06T17/20 , G06T3/20 , G06T3/40 , G06T7/20 , G06T7/251 , G06T11/60 , G06T13/20 , G06T15/00 , G06T15/04 , G06T19/006 , G06T19/20 , G06F2218/00 , G06T2219/2004 , G06T2219/2012 , G06T2219/2016
Abstract: Systems and methods are provided for receiving a two-dimensional (2D) image comprising a 2D object; identifying a contour of the 2D object; generating a three-dimensional (3D) mesh based on the contour of the 2D object; and applying a texture of the 2D object to the 3D mesh to output a 3D object representing the 2D object.
-
公开(公告)号:US20240201791A1
公开(公告)日:2024-06-20
申请号:US18442182
申请日:2024-02-15
Applicant: Maxell, Ltd.
Inventor: Yo NONOMURA , Naoyuki KANDA
CPC classification number: G06F3/017 , G02B27/017 , G02B27/0172 , G06F3/012 , G06T3/20 , G06T3/40 , G06T7/50 , G06T7/70 , G02B2027/014 , G02B2027/0178 , G06T2200/24 , G06T2207/10028 , G06T2207/30196 , G06T2219/2021
Abstract: A head-mounted display (HMD) 1, which is operated by a gesture operation performed by a user 3, is provided with a distance image acquisition unit 106 that detects a gesture operation, a position information acquisition unit 103 that acquires position information of the HMD 1, and a communication unit 2 that performs communication with another HMD 1′. A control unit 205 sets and displays an operating space 600 where a gesture operation performed by the user 3 is valid, exchanges position information and operating space information of the host HMD 1 and the other HMD 1 therebetween by the communication unit 2, and adjusts the operating space of the host HMD so that the operating space 600 and an operating space 600′ of the other HMD 1 do not overlap each other.
-
公开(公告)号:US11967039B2
公开(公告)日:2024-04-23
申请号:US17321268
申请日:2021-05-14
Applicant: Apple Inc.
Inventor: May-Li Khoe , Avi E. Cieplinski , David Joshua Hart
IPC: H04N23/62 , G06T3/00 , G06T3/20 , G06T7/11 , H04N23/611 , H04N23/63 , H04N25/443
CPC classification number: G06T3/20 , G06T3/0012 , G06T7/11 , H04N23/611 , H04N23/62 , H04N23/63 , H04N25/443 , G06T2207/20132
Abstract: Electronic devices are often equipped with a camera for capturing video content and/or a display for displaying video content. However, amateur users often capture video content without regard to composition, framing, or camera movement, resulting in video content that can be jarring or confusing to viewers. There is a need to automate the processing and presentation of video content in an aesthetically pleasing manner. The embodiments described herein provide a method of automatically cropping video content for presentation on a display.
-
公开(公告)号:US20240104805A1
公开(公告)日:2024-03-28
申请号:US18533828
申请日:2023-12-08
Applicant: Xero Limited
Inventor: Diego Granados Diaz , Hayden Thomas Doward
IPC: G06T11/20 , G06F3/0482 , G06T3/20 , G06T3/40 , G06T3/60
CPC classification number: G06T11/206 , G06F3/0482 , G06T3/20 , G06T3/40 , G06T3/60 , G06F2203/04806 , G06T2200/24
Abstract: A graphical user interface for display on a display screen of a user device is configured for display in a window occupying all or a portion of the display screen and has a first frame occupying a first frame region of the window. The first frame illustrates, adjacent to one another in a first dimension, graph visual elements each representing a respective graph data entry from a continuous subset among a sequence of graph data entries, each of the sequence having a defined placement and a quantitative value. The continuous subset is determined in response to selective zooming and/or scrolling of the first frame region by user interaction. The graph visual elements each have, in a second dimension, a linear extent or position determined according to the size of the first frame region in the second dimension, the quantitative value of the respective graph data entry, and dynamic scaling factor.
-
公开(公告)号:US11941800B2
公开(公告)日:2024-03-26
申请号:US17099828
申请日:2020-11-17
Applicant: TOPCON CORPORATION
Inventor: Ryoichi Hirose , Tatsuo Yamaguchi , Suguru Miyagawa
CPC classification number: G06T7/0012 , A61B3/0025 , A61B3/0041 , A61B3/102 , A61B3/1225 , G06T3/20 , G06T2207/10101 , G06T2207/30041
Abstract: An ophthalmologic information processing apparatus analyzes an image of a subject's eye formed by arranging a plurality of A-scan images acquired by performing OCT scan on inside the subject's eye with measurement light deflected around a scan center position. The ophthalmologic information processing apparatus includes a correcting unit, a region specifying unit, and a direction specifying unit. The correcting unit is configured to transform a pixel position in the image into a transformation position along a traveling direction of the measurement light passing through the scan center position. The region specifying unit is configured to specify a predetermined layer region by analyzing the image in which the pixel position has been transformed by the correcting unit. The direction specifying unit is configured to specify a normal direction of the layer region specified by the region specifying unit.
-
公开(公告)号:US11906742B2
公开(公告)日:2024-02-20
申请号:US17385724
申请日:2021-07-26
Applicant: Magic Leap, Inc.
Inventor: Adrian Kaehler , Gary Bradski , Vijay Badrinarayanan
CPC classification number: G02B27/0172 , G02B27/0179 , G06T3/20 , G06T11/60 , G06V10/462 , G06V20/20 , G06V40/165 , G06V40/166 , G06V40/171 , G06V40/19 , G06V40/193 , G06V40/197 , G02B2027/014 , G02B2027/0127 , G02B2027/0134 , G02B2027/0138 , G02B2027/0178 , G02B2027/0181 , G02B2027/0187
Abstract: A wearable device can include an inward-facing imaging system configured to acquire images of a user's periocular region. The wearable device can determine a relative position between the wearable device and the user's face based on the images acquired by the inward-facing imaging system. The relative position may be used to determine whether the user is wearing the wearable device, whether the wearable device fits the user, or whether an adjustment to a rendering location of virtual object should be made to compensate for a deviation of the wearable device from its normal resting position.
-
10.
公开(公告)号:US20240041316A1
公开(公告)日:2024-02-08
申请号:US18378711
申请日:2023-10-11
Applicant: TOPCON CORPORATION
Inventor: Yasufumi FUKUMA , Hisashi TSUKADA , Atsushi KUBOTA
IPC: A61B3/10 , A61B5/00 , G01B9/02091 , G01B9/02 , G06T7/32 , A61B3/00 , A61B3/12 , G06T3/00 , G06T3/20 , G06T3/60
CPC classification number: A61B3/102 , A61B5/0066 , G01B9/02091 , G01B9/02083 , G06T7/32 , A61B3/0025 , A61B3/12 , G06T3/0068 , G06T3/20 , G06T3/60 , G06T2200/04 , G06T2207/10101 , G06T2207/20212 , G06T2207/30041
Abstract: An OCT apparatus of an exemplary aspect includes an OCT scanner, image data generating unit, registration unit, and image data composing unit. The OCT scanner is configured to acquire three dimensional data sets by applying an OCT scan to mutually different three dimensional regions of a sample. The image data generating unit is configured to generate a plurality of pieces of image data from the three dimensional data sets. The registration unit is configured to perform a first registration between the plurality of pieces of image data by applying an image correlation calculation to each of overlap regions in the plurality of pieces of image data. The image data composing unit is configured to compose the plurality of pieces of image data based on a result of the first registration.
-
-
-
-
-
-
-
-
-